The utility model relates to the technical field of coating filtering equipment, in particular to a sound insulation coating filtering device.
Background
The sound insulation coating is called sound absorption spraying, and is a cotton-shaped coating material which is prepared by taking biological fibers, mineral fibers and the like as main raw materials, combining other fire retardants, moisture-proof agents, enzyme corrosion-proof agents and the like, spraying the mixture together with adhesives through a special machine, and attaching the mixture to an inner roof or a wall surface to form an appearance of 2-10 mm in thickness and has porous gaps. During the coating filling process, if the coating raw material contains large particle impurities, the mixing uniformity of the mixture can be affected, or the quality of the coating can be affected by filling the caked coating during the filling process. Therefore, in use, filtration is required to remove impurities in the dope. If the coating is not filtered and used directly, the problems of swelling and uneven surface can be caused.
Current coating filter equipment is realized through the form of adding filter equipment in scribbling the storage bucket basically, adds fixed filter screen in the feed bin, leans on gravity to realize that the coating filters, uses a period back when the filter screen, and the filter screen is easy to be blockked up, needs the manual work to wash or change this moment, influences filtration efficiency to use cost has been improved.

As shown in fig. 1 to 4, the present invention provides a technical solution: a sound insulation coating filtering device comprises a placing table 1, a filtering tank 5, a feeding pipe 7, a discharging pipe 16 and a top cover 6, wherein the filtering tank 5 and the top cover 6 are fixed in a threaded manner, the filtering tank 5 and the top cover 6 are convenient to disassemble and assemble, and parts inside the filtering tank 5 are convenient to replace or maintain, an elastic plate 12 is fixed at the top end of the placing table 1, the elastic plate 12 has elasticity, so that the filtering tank 5 is prevented from being damaged due to bumping in the moving process of the filtering tank 5, two groups of fixing blocks 19 are fixed on two sides of the elastic plate 12, and a clamping plate 2 is movably connected to one side of each group of fixing blocks 19, in the embodiment, the clamping plate 2 is arc-shaped, so that the filtering tank 5 can be better clamped, in addition, the clamping plate 2 is made of black matte TPU elastomer material, has high modulus, high strength and excellent wear resistance, and is suitable for the embodiment, 2 both sides of splint are fixed with slider 3, the spout has been seted up to 19 one sides of fixed block, spout and 3 looks adaptations of slider, 19 opposite sides of every group fixed block are connected with fastener 4, can realize splint 2's removal through fastener 4, filter 5 bottom inner walls of jar and be fixed with boss 11, filter 5 top inner walls of jar and be fixed with fixing base 8, be connected with belt cleaning device 10 between fixing base 8 and the boss 11, be fixed with filter screen 9 between 8 bottoms of fixing base and the 11 tops of boss, filter screen 9 bottom intercommunication has scavenge pipe 17.
As preferred scheme, filter screen 9 is the goblet to increased filterable area, improved filtration efficiency, all be connected with the solenoid valve on the body of discharging pipe 16 and scavenge pipe 17.
As preferred scheme, filter 5 bottom inner wall integrated into one piece of jar has guide plate 18, and guide plate 18 sets up to the arc to be convenient for carry out the water conservancy diversion to coating, avoid coating to pile up and be not convenient for discharge filtering 5 bottom.
In order to guarantee the smooth implementation of this scheme, it needs to understand that places 1 bottom mounting of platform and has a plurality of supporting legss 13, and supporting legss 13 are placing 1 bottom evenly distributed of platform, and supporting legss 13 bottom mounting has universal wheel 14, and universal wheel 14 has the device of stopping, steps on the piece of stopping and can realize the fixed to placing platform 1, places 1 one side of platform and is fixed with two handles 15.
In order to ensure the smooth implementation of the scheme, it should be noted that the fastening device 4 includes a fixing plate 401 fixed to one side of the fixing block 19, a lead screw 402 is movably connected to a plate body of the fixing plate 401, a pressing block 403 is fixed to one end of the lead screw 402 close to the clamping plate 2, and a knob 404 is fixed to the other end of the lead screw 402.
In order to ensure the smooth implementation of the scheme, it is required to be known that the cleaning device 10 includes a rotating shaft 1001, a plurality of groups of fixing rods 1002 are fixed on the shaft body of the rotating shaft 1001, an inclined rod 1003 is fixed on an end portion of each vertical fixing rod 1002 group, a plurality of brushes 1004 are fixed on an end portion of the inclined rod 1003, the brushes 1004 are made of soft rubber, the filter screen 9 cannot be damaged during scraping, the brushes 1004 are in contact with the inner side screen of the filter screen 9, a motor 1005 is fixed on the bottom end of the filter tank 5, an output end of the motor 1005 is fixed on the bottom end of the rotating shaft 1001, the motor 1005 is a servo motor, the servo motor can control the speed and position precision, and the cleaning device further has three significant characteristics of large starting torque, wide operation range, no rotation phenomenon and the like, and is suitable for the embodiment.
As a supplementary explanation of the scheme, firstly, the filter tank 5 is placed at the top end of the elastic plate 12, the knobs 404 at both sides are rotated, the screw rod 402 drives the extrusion block 403 to move towards the filter tank 5 when rotating, when the extrusion block 403 is abutted against the clamping plates 2, the knobs 404 are continuously rotated until the two clamping plates 2 clamp the filter tank 5, and then the placing table 1 is pushed to move the device to a proper position.
Coating enters into filter tank 5 through inlet pipe 7 in, and filter through filter screen 9, coating after the filtration flows out through discharging pipe 16, when filter screen 9 in filter tank 5 washs, close the solenoid valve on discharging pipe 16 and the scavenge pipe 17 body, pump into filter tank 5 in through inlet pipe 7 with the washing liquid, motor 1005 rotates this moment, drive dead lever 1002 and down tube 1003 and rotate when pivot 1001 rotates, thereby realize the scraping of brush 1004 to filter screen 9, realize the washing to filter screen 9 at last, after wasing and finishing, open the solenoid valve on discharging pipe 16 and the scavenge pipe 17 body, the water that contains impurity in filter tank 5 flows out through discharging pipe 16 and scavenge pipe 17 respectively, thereby avoid filter equipment to use the jam of filter screen 9 that the end time caused, use cost is reduced, and the filtering efficiency is improved.
